How do I get motivated when unemployed?

How do I get motivated when unemployed?

Try these tips to boost your motivation while you search for a new job:

  1. Utilize the power of the internet.
  2. Work on your job search each day.
  3. Use your unemployment funds wisely.
  4. Eat nutritious food.
  5. Exercise regularly.
  6. Get plenty of rest.
  7. Use your friends for support.

What does being unemployed teach you?

Being unemployed is clearly not an ideal state one would ever want to be in, but it teaches you lessons that you don’t get to learn on daily basis. It teaches you to be patient – how to never give up and keep your hopes high. To never stop applying and to never think that you can’t do it.
